Correlation of Infectivity and Hemagglutinins of Reoviruses
SummaryAll three reovirus prototypes were grown in MKTC; the infected cultures were maintained at 37° for up to 42 days. During this time period infectivity and HA of the reoviruses were periodically determined. The infectivity of all three types steadily declined to less than 1% of the maximal titer after 30 days.
